摘要
The use of the dipolar-narrowed Carr-Purcell sequence for measuring the spin-lattice contribution to the linewidth under multiple pulse sequences is demonstrated. The relaxation in polyisoprene is exponential with a time constant, T1y, of the order of T1p for the sample. The relaxation rate depends on pulse spacing in a manner not predicted by assuming an exponential correlation function for the reorientation. © 1979 American Institute of Physics.
